This Rain

this rain started days ago

and has not stopped

long enough to take out

trash recycling the dog

I never knew clouds could hold so much water

I read I slept I stretched

I cleaned the kitchen

scrubbed the toilet

convinced myself

toilet bowl cleaner fumes could kill me

I opened the window

it rained in

I never knew clouds could hold so much water

I put on music

I danced

I called my mother and hung up on her

I tried not to think

I read some more

I slept

my dreams worse than reality

I drank coffee

stayed awake for days

typed and wrote and worked

tried not to think

I never knew clouds could hold so much water

He left for work

did not come home for days

It was busy

Very busy

he went to sleep

I stayed awake

to watch him dream

tried not to think

listened to the rain

Kingston resident Stacey Brody holds a degree in agriculture from Rutgers University. “My last semester, I had room in my schedule to finally take a creative writing class,” she writes. “I had missed poetry and was thrilled to find my way back.”
